Databricks is a unified data and AI platform built on the lakehouse, combining the flexibility of a data lake with the performance of a data warehouse.
Data engineers, analysts and data scientists work on the same platform and the same data: pipelines feed dashboards, which feed machine learning models, with no duplicate copies or technical silos. Databricks runs on the major clouds: AWS, Azure and Google Cloud.

1. The lakehouse: a single foundation for all your data
All your data, structured or not, in one reliable environment.
- Store structured, semi-structured and unstructured data in one place
- Make your data lake reliable with Delta Lake transactions
- Avoid duplication between data lake and warehouse
- Keep your data in your own cloud environment
2. Data engineering: pipelines at scale
The platform grew out of Apache Spark, created by the founders of Databricks.
- Build batch and streaming pipelines at scale
- Harness the power of Apache Spark without managing clusters by hand
- Orchestrate and monitor your jobs with built-in workflows
- Process massive volumes with automatic scaling
3. SQL analytics and BI: the lakehouse open to analysts
No need to copy data into a separate warehouse to analyse it.
- Query the lakehouse in SQL with dedicated warehouses
- Plug in your BI tools such as Power BI or Tableau
- Build dashboards and alerts directly in the platform
- Give analysts direct access to fresh data
4. Machine learning and generative AI: from prototype to production
The entire model lifecycle is managed on the platform.
- Develop and train your models in collaborative notebooks
- Track, version and deploy your models with MLflow
- Build generative AI applications on your own data
- Move from prototype to production without changing environments
What about governance?
With Unity Catalog, Databricks centralises governance: a unified data catalogue, permission management, lineage and auditing. A key point when several teams share the same platform.

Databricks is a unified data and AI platform built on the lakehouse concept, which combines a data lake and a data warehouse. It covers data engineering, SQL analytics, machine learning and generative AI.
Organisations handling significant data volumes that want to bring data engineers, analysts and data scientists together on one platform. It is especially well suited to projects combining data pipelines and machine learning.
The lakehouse with Delta Lake, batch and streaming pipelines powered by Apache Spark, SQL analytics connected to BI tools, machine learning with MLflow and centralised governance with Unity Catalog.
Databricks is billed on usage, based on compute units consumed, plus the cost of the underlying cloud infrastructure (AWS, Azure or Google Cloud). Up-to-date pricing is available on the official Databricks website.
